The Mechanics of the Variable Tag
To understand why this issue has ignited such a fierce public backlash, one must look at how these algorithmic models operate on the store floor. Traditional dynamic pricing—long utilized by airlines, ride-sharing apps, and hotel chains—adjusts pricing based on macro-level supply and demand metrics. If a flight is nearly full, the remaining seats cost more.
In the supermarket environment, however, the integration of facial recognition cameras, loyalty program tracking, and smartphone application data allows the AI to personalize the experience to an unprecedented degree.
Industry whistleblowers and digital privacy advocates testified that the ultimate goal of surveillance pricing is to determine a consumer’s individual “willingness to pay” in real-time. For instance, if an app tracks that a shopper frequently buys a specific brand of organic baby formula and is currently walking down that exact aisle, the digital tag on the shelf could theoretically tick upward by twenty cents for that specific interaction. Conversely, a store experiencing a surge of foot traffic during a sudden heatwave could instantly spike the cost of bottled water or ice, capitalizing on immediate environmental vulnerability.
Critics argue that this creates an inherently predatory marketplace. In a standard economic model, consumers have the power of choice and comparison shopping. But when prices fluctuate rapidly based on hidden digital profiles, comparison shopping becomes a structural impossibility. The consumer is left entirely in the dark, forced to pay a fluctuating premium on essential goods like bread, milk, and medicine.
The Legislative Pushback
The Senate Judiciary Subcommittee on Crime and Counterterrorism has framed the issue not as an evolution of free-market efficiency, but as an existential threat to consumer autonomy. Lawmakers during the hearings grilled tech executives and retail lobbyists, demanding transparency regarding the exact data points being fed into these pricing algorithms.
Central to the investigation is the concept of algorithmic collusion. Regulatory bodies are deeply concerned that if a handful of massive supermarket conglomerates all utilize the same core AI software vendors to dictate shelf prices, the software will naturally optimize profit margins by keeping prices artificially inflated across the entire industry. This would effectively achieve the results of corporate price-fixing without executives ever having to meet in a smoky backroom to coordinate a conspiracy. The algorithm handles the collusion entirely on its own.
Retail trade groups have pushed back aggressively against this narrative. Industry representatives argue that digital tags are a vital tool for reducing food waste and managing labor costs. They contend that electronic tags allow store managers to instantly discount perishable items that are nearing their expiration dates, thereby passing savings onto the consumer and keeping food out of landfills. Furthermore, in an era characterized by chronic retail labor shortages, automating price updates frees up employees from the grueling task of manually swapping out thousands of paper tags every week, allowing them to focus on inventory management and customer service.
The Viral Fallout and the Future of Shopping
Despite corporate assurances, the public response has been overwhelmingly hostile. Short-form video platforms and social media networks have become flooded with user-generated content exposing perceived price fluctuations in real-time, fueling deep-seated public resentment over food inflation. The idea that a machine is quietly evaluating a shopper’s socioeconomic status via their smartphone and altering the cost of groceries on the fly has tapped into a profound cultural anxiety regarding corporate overreach and artificial intelligence.
As the Senate subcommittee weighs potential legislative remedies—ranging from mandatory price-transparency disclosures to an outright ban on high-frequency algorithmic price shifts for essential commodities—the international grocery sector finds itself at a critical crossroads. Retailers are learning that while digital transformation can optimize a supply chain, applying cold, algorithmic logic to the literal kitchen table of the average citizen invites a level of scrutiny that could permanently reshape the legal boundaries of global commerce.
